This is a 1:1 image of the disc. On a standard console, this must be burned to a dual-layer DVD to function. On modified consoles, it is often converted to other formats to save space, as ISOs contain significant "filler" data.
For users with modified consoles (RGH/JTAG) or those looking to preserve the disc, it can be handled in two primary formats:
